Description
A comprehensive, research-oreiented text suitable for upper level undergraduate and graduate courses in media effects, media theory, and media psychology.
Serves as a benchmark for current and future scholars in this expanding field of research.
Includes diverse perspectives from the most notable scholars in the field of media effects ranging from the US, UK, and European countries.
